Quick heads-up on Pinwheel UI versioning: we cut a minor release every sprint, and anything touching component props needs a changeset file in the PR. No changeset, no merge — the bot will nag you. Majors are rare and go through the design council first. The full policy, with examples of what counts as breaking, lives on the internal page below.

wiki page, bahip-yahip: https://grafana.qirvanlabs.corp/browse/display/projects/cc3a1b9dbfc9

Welcome to the Bramblewick support rotation. Deep links route through the Skylark resolver: app-installed users land in-app, others fall back to web. Most "broken link" tickets are stale resolver cache — ask users to reopen the link once. To inspect resolver logs you must unlock the diagnostics vault with the support recovery passphrase below.

vault phrase of bahof-taweg = ulaax-lamys-ulaion-caswyn-pelael-norael-fraax-julix-rusix-oliath-olidor-jorwyn-pelok-fraeth

Welcome to on-call for Furrowlink, Harrowgate Agri's telemetry gateway for farm equipment. Tractors buffer data locally, so brief outages are tolerable, but never restart the ingest tier during harvest-season peaks without paging the lead. All gateway firmware pushes must be signed and verified against the key below.

deploy key for bajef-yaguf: bky19_Nj7Lji5rR3rCBH1SEnc